Project Associate
The ideal candidate will be responsible for planning, coordinating, and implementing projects within the decided-upon budget, timeline, and scope. They will also effectively monitor and present project updates to relevant stakeholders, clients, or project team members.
Duties & Responsibilities
– Development of project/program strategy, structure, scope, and detailed work plan
– Assume day-to-day responsibilities for the project/program
– Plan work, allocate resources, define tasks, assign responsibility, monitor quality and performance
– Ensure continuous quality improvement and refinement of the project/program
– Document quality improvement processes and changes
– Recommend modifications of project/program plans and budget as needed, and lead any refinement process
– Liaise with multiple stakeholders to ensure appropriate and effective implementation
– Social media management
– A B.Sc or higher degree in project management, social sciences, healthcare, business administration, or organizational design, or an equivalent combination of education and experience.
– Minimum 2-4 years experience in project management, with proven ability to plan, lead, implement, manage and evaluate projects and inspire positive change
– Experience with project funding in non-profit
– Knowledge of governance-related issues with a passion for governance and policy is a major advantage.
– Strong skills in systems thinking and strategic program and partnership development.
– Excellent organizational skills and ability to prioritize and manage multiple tasks to meet quick deadlines with quality output.
– Adept at presenting complex information and recommendations in simple, clear summaries, both verbally and in writing.
– Excellent verbal and written skills.
– Able to work independently and as a member of the team.
– Excellent computer skills, particularly in Outlook, Excel, Word, and PowerPoint.
